Design and Structure


The arch arbor trellis is characterized by its graceful, curved shape that forms an entrance or a passageway adorned with climbing foliage. Typically made from materials such as wood, metal, or vinyl, it can be customized to fit a variety of styles and preferences. The arch creates a welcoming atmosphere and invites visitors to stroll through garden paths framed by the natural beauty of plants. Its height not only draws the eye upward but also provides a sense of enclosure and intimacy, making any outdoor space feel more inviting.


Functionality in the Garden


From a practical standpoint, the arch arbor trellis serves multiple purposes. One of its primary functions is to support climbing plants—think of roses, wisteria, or clematis—that can transform a bare structure into a lush, green haven. By allowing plants to grow vertically, the trellis optimizes space, which is especially useful in smaller gardens. This vertical gardening technique not only maximizes the growing area but also aids in air circulation and sunlight exposure, which are crucial for plant health.


Moreover, the arch arbor trellis can strategically define different areas within a garden. It can separate a living space from a flower garden, provide a focal point in a landscape design, or mark a pathway leading to other sections of the yard. This segmentation enhances the overall structure and flow of the garden, making it a more engaging and dynamic space.

Aesthetic Appeal


The aesthetic benefits of the arch arbor trellis are profound. It transforms any garden into a picturesque retreat. When decorated with trailing vines and vibrant flowers, the trellis becomes a living work of art, changing with the seasons and adding layers of beauty to the environment. As the sun filters through the leaves, it creates intricate patterns of light and shadow, offering moments of tranquility and contemplation.


Gardeners can further personalize their arch arbor trellis by choosing specific plants that reflect their style. For instance, a rustic wooden arch may be adorned with wildflowers and ivy for a natural look, while a sleek metal design could be enhanced with modern plants like flowering vines, adding a contemporary twist. The possibilities are endless and allow for creativity and individual expression in one’s garden design.


Environmental Impact


Additionally, incorporating an arch arbor trellis into landscape design can have positive environmental implications. Climbing plants can act as natural air purifiers, improving local air quality. They also provide habitats for various species of birds and beneficial insects, contributing to the biodiversity of the area. By attracting pollinators, such as bees and butterflies, these plants play a crucial role in sustaining healthy ecosystems.
